How to teach a Corgi to shake hands? When teaching a Corgi to shake hands, you can sit down, tap its left front foot with your hand, and then guide the Corgi to shake hands with you with its front foot, say the password "shake hands", and then repeat this Let Corgi get used to the action. When Corgi completes the handshake action, praise him and reward him with snacks appropriately.

When training a Corgi to shake hands, you can tap the Corgi's left front foot with your hand after it sits down.

Corgi’s natural instinct is to scratch you. When the Corgi’s left front foot will naturally lift up, you can take the opportunity to hold the Corgi’s front foot and say “shake hands” to it.

Next, you have to repeat this action repeatedly. If the dog does not lift its front left foot when you give the "handshake" command, you can try to move its left front foot, and then the dog's left front foot It will naturally lift up and hang in the air. At this time, you still have to repeat the password.

When Corgi does the right handshake, give him a little food as a reward immediately, and he should look very happy at this time to let the dog feel that you are satisfied with what he did.

After several intensive trainings, Corgi will know that if you shake hands, you can get food, the training will be successful, and the rewards should be appropriately reduced or cancelled.
